Pictograph Cave State Park

Delve into the fascinating Native American history of the Billings region by visiting Pictograph Cave State Park. This archaeological site is a testament to the ancient cultures that once thrived in the area. The park is renowned for its three caves adorned with pictographs, or rock paintings, created by prehistoric inhabitants thousands of years ago. As you explore the caves, take in the intricate depictions that offer a visual narrative of the indigenous peoples' daily lives, spiritual practices, and the wildlife that surrounded them.

Beyond the captivating cave paintings, Pictograph Cave State Park beckons with well-maintained hiking trails. These trails wind through the scenic landscapes surrounding the caves, allowing you to immerse yourself in the natural beauty of the Montana terrain. Interpretive exhibits along the trails offer valuable insights into the significance of the site, the lifestyles of its ancient inhabitants, and the archaeological discoveries that have shaped our understanding of the region's heritage.

ZooMontana

Immerse yourself in the wonders of the animal kingdom by spending a day at ZooMontana. Situated against the backdrop of Montana's scenic landscapes, this zoo is a haven for wildlife enthusiasts of all ages. Home to a diverse collection of animals from various corners of the world, ZooMontana offers a unique opportunity to witness and appreciate the beauty and diversity of Earth's inhabitants.

More than just a place to observe animals, ZooMontana is committed to wildlife conservation and education. The zoo actively participates in conservation efforts to protect endangered species and their habitats. Visitors can engage with educational exhibits and programs highlighting the importance of wildlife conservation, fostering an understanding of the delicate balance between humans and the animal kingdom.

Yellowstone Art Museum

Immerse yourself in the vibrancy of Billings by exploring the Yellowstone Art Museum. Nestled in the heart of the city, this museum stands as a beacon of artistic expression, showcasing a diverse collection of contemporary and historic artworks. The carefully curated exhibits feature pieces from both regional and national artists, offering visitors a captivating glimpse into the artistic scene that defines the area.

The Yellowstone Art Museum is a dynamic hub for creativity, providing a platform for artists to express themselves and connect with the community. As you wander through the galleries, you'll encounter a spectrum of artistic styles, from avant-garde contemporary pieces to evocative works that reflect the region's heritage. The museum's commitment to showcasing both established and emerging artists contributes to a rich and ever-evolving artistic narrative.

Rimrocks

Elevate your Billings experience by taking in the breathtaking panoramic views from the Rimrocks. Perched atop these ancient sandstone cliffs, you'll be treated to an expansive vista that captures the essence of Montana's rugged beauty. The Rimrocks provide a natural vantage point for observing the city and serve as a haven for outdoor enthusiasts and photographers seeking an unparalleled perspective.

These towering sandstone cliffs boast well-maintained hiking trails that wind through the unique terrain, allowing visitors to immerse themselves in the raw, untouched landscapes that surround Billings. Whether you're an avid hiker or someone seeking a leisurely stroll, the Rimrocks offer a range of trails suitable for various fitness levels, each unveiling its own captivating views and points of interest.

Downtown Billings

Get a feel for Billings at its core by checking out the downtown area. This part of the city blends old and new, featuring a mix of shops, eateries, and art spots that cater to various tastes. Downtown Billings not only has a solid commercial scene but also showcases the city's history through its mix of old and newer buildings.

As you wander downtown, you'll notice the well-preserved historic buildings reflecting Billings' past. The architecture varies, ranging from classic designs to more modern structures. This mix gives the area a unique vibe that adds to its appeal.

Downtown's energy isn't just in its buildings; it comes from the lively vibe on the streets. Check out local shops for interesting finds, grab a bite at one of the diverse eateries, and explore art galleries that showcase local creativity. The bustling area is a lively backdrop for your time here.
